New, Enhanced “Seabourn Club” Expands Loyalty Benefits; Luxury Cruise Line Rewards Returning Guests Sooner, Offers ‘the Luxury of Choice’

Seabourn has announced a major expansion of the benefits it offers to loyal guests returning to its award-winning ships.  Seabourn Club benefits, which already included a milestone award of a complimentary cruise after sailing 140 days, have always been among the most valuable in the cruise industry. Now we have added new benefits to the mix that start rewarding guests after their first cruise, and increase in value as guests sail more. In a nod to the personalization that is a hallmark of our service, Seabourn Club members are free to choose the rewards they prefer from a generous menu of onboard amenities and discounts. The new onboard benefits will be implemented on all Seabourn ships on voyages departing on or after June 1, 2012.

“Our loyal guests have always been an important part of Seabourn’s success,” said Richard Meadows, the company’s president.  “We wanted to start thanking returning guests sooner, and we wanted to offer them rewards in a different, uniquely Seabourn style,” he said. “With our new Seabourn Club, the difference is choice, and choice is luxury.”

 

Membership Levels, Seabourn Club Points

Club members can redeem benefits based on five different membership levels, achieved by accruing one Seabourn Club Point for each day sailed on a Seabourn ship. Additional Seabourn Club Points are awarded for days sailed in premium category suites, for onboard spending and for days traveled on Seabourn Journey overland excursions.

S15 225x300 New, Enhanced “Seabourn Club” Expands Loyalty Benefits; Luxury Cruise Line Rewards Returning Guests Sooner, Offers ‘the Luxury of Choice’

 

Menu of Benefits

Depending on the level they have achieved, Club members select the benefits they prefer from a menu that includes such amenities as laundry and pressing, internet and telephone service, daily newspaper delivery, a Signature Seabourn Club massage in the spa and savings on shore excursions, luggage shipping and premium wine and spirits purchases.  Certain levels also receive signature luggage tags and subscriptions to leading travel magazines. Club members can select the benefits they prefer and arrange for redemption through Seabourn’s website for their future cruises. Upper level members also enjoy the services of a dedicated Seabourn Club Concierge to assist with their onboard arrangements. This ability to choose which benefits they prefer mirrors the quality of personalization that is the hallmark of Seabourn’s ship-board experience, helping to create the Seabourn Moments that bring guests back to Seabourn again and again.

Complimentary Cruises

The popular award of a complimentary seven-day cruise after sailing 140 days,  or a 14-day cruise after 250 days, remains the richest element of the program, and far exceeds anything offered by any other line. These complimentary cruise awards are based strictly on days actually sailed on board. In addition to the awards, Seabourn Club members receive exclusive offers, additional savings for onboard booking, invitations to events on board, as well as Tiffany & Co. recognition gifts as they achieve loyalty milestones.
